Curitiba (BFH) to Bogota (BOG)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Bacacheri Airport (BFH) in Curitiba, Brazil to El Dorado International Airport (BOG) in Bogota, Colombia is 4,295 kilometers (2,669 miles / 2,319 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 6h, flying northwest at a heading of 318°.

Time zone information: When it's 12:00 in Curitiba, it's 10:00 in Bogota.
There is a significant elevation difference of 5,304 feet between the two airports. El Dorado International Airport sits higher than Bacacheri Airport. Travelers arriving at the higher-elevation airport should be aware of potential altitude effects.
The return flight from Bogota (BOG) to Curitiba (BFH) follows a heading of 142° (southeast).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
